In our lessons, I focus on creating a relaxed and encouraging environment where students feel confident to ask questions and learn at their own pace. I typically teach online using screen sharing, and we write and test code together in real time using beginner-friendly languages like Python.

For complete beginners, we start with the fundamentals: variables, inputs, logic, and problem-solving. For high school students, I tailor lessons to match the National 5 or Higher Computing Science curriculum, covering key topics like programming constructs, data types, and exam practice. For those wishing to work on their own games / projects, I also offer help in explaining / improving existing material.

Each session is structured but flexible — I explain new concepts clearly, demonstrate examples, and then guide students as they try it themselves. I also set small, manageable homework challenges to reinforce what we’ve covered.

I have a BSc in Cognitive Science and over 20 hours of tutoring experience. I also achieved A grades in National 5, Higher, and Advanced Higher Computing Science. Whether you're aiming to pass an exam or just want to learn how to code, I’ll meet you where you are and support you each step of the way.
